Not a proper demand, but just a wish for an additional feature in RSS aggregators - Bloglines or Google Reader, anyone.
Whenever any post is updated, the feed for that is sent out again, and the whole post appears in the aggregator. Now searching for the updated part is very difficult, unless the writer has explicitly used Update.
I want a feature in Bloglines/Google Reader that would highlight the updated part, or present the updated part in such a manner such that it is easily noticeable. And yes, there should be an additional utility, which allows me to ignore those updates that just changed the errata; I should be able to specify that this is the number of words that must have changed before fetching the feed again.
I know it’s a bad demand, but I am too lazy to search for updates and I also cannot ignore the item, as there may be a good, interesting, newsworthy update.
Does any RSS aggregator provide any such feature?
